Jinx Is Over

J-inx is over and gone, 
A-s the dark passes by; 
N-ight chill has vanished, 
E-vening shadow says good-bye. 

B-ad luck or jinx is over, 
U-nder the lovely day; 
E-arly morn has broken, 
N-ew dawn meets the skyway. 
A-s the jinx is over, 
V-ile clime does the same; 
E-ach coal cloud turns white, 
N-ever ignoring the flame. 
T-hird of May Wednesday 
U-ses the sunny weather; 
R-ise of the beacon begins, 
A-fter the jinx is over.
